Its all a result of the supermarkets making vast profits at the customers expense. And cue the defence from uktim.
As I've said many times before they have around a 3% to 5% profit margin. That is one of the lowest of any industries. So the amount of money they make on turnover is infact very small, some of them just have very high turnovers.
Don't believe me the profit margin is that low, look here!
http://www.bized.co.uk/compfact/ratios/ror12.htm
Company Profit Margin
Safeway 4.14%
Morrisons 5.87%
Tesco 5.72%
Marks & Spencer 3.91%
J Sainsbury 3.61%
What the vast profit at the customers expense bit is I don't know. They spend their money there yes, the goods overall are sold at very low margins, and??????????If you don't like it, just don't shop there.
